AI Technical Summary
Existing air data systems on aircraft are vulnerable to failures due to icing and foreign object ingress, which can lead to inaccurate flight guidance and safety risks, despite redundancy measures, as probes can become malfunctioning or damaged before takeoff.
A probe that can be moved from inside to outside the aircraft during flight, allowing for immediate replacement or protection from adverse environmental conditions, ensuring continuous safe operation by maintaining controlled environmental conditions and preventing icing, and can be designed as a Pitot probe to measure total and static pressures.
Enables safe flight continuation by providing accurate air data parameters and reducing the risk of probe malfunctions due to icing or foreign object entry, enhancing flight safety by providing an additional redundancy level and allowing for iterative operation to maintain reliable flight guidance.
